It takes you a while in order to get passed emotions and actually devise some strategies and tactics for the Arena, especially on 2vs2. WoW character balance was always contested, and the only thing I will tell you is that it is far from perfect.
The easiest match was against two warriors. It was the arena with a bridge. We waited at the start point, and they came furious on the bridge and for a second they stooped and looked down. While they were “analyzing” the situation, I took the moment's advantage to polymorph one. The other, who didn't saw cause he was in front, just charged away at me with an unimaginable blood thirst. Lucianus did Blessing of Protection on me and I quietly proceeded in killing Mr. Warrior. At about 25% HP left, he looked behind to see “whata heck was his mate doing”. He was surprised to say the least when he saw him a little turtle, still on that bridge. Fun times!
I think the hardest (though it happened just once) moment was when we met a couple of troll shadow priests. I was silenced and feared for the whole fight, while Lucianus only managed to survive sometime under one minute (that includes bubble).
